§ 10653 Bullet-Damaged Vehicle Reporting
This law says that if a car with a bullet hole is brought to a garage or repair shop, the shop must tell the police within 24 hours.
Someone brings their car to a repair shop after it was shot in a drive-by shooting.
The repair shop must report the bullet hole to the police within 24 hours, including details like the car's license plate and the owner's name.
